Mr. COURTNEY. Mr. Speaker, as our country embarks on a great national debate about health care, we are already seeing the fear-mongering beginning, that people are going to lose their health insurance.

Let us be very clear. As President Obama says, if you have health insurance and a doctor, if you like your health insurance and your doctor, you will keep your health insurance and your doctor. And there is no group for which that is more true than our military personnel and our veterans.

Recently, at the Groton Navy base, I was at the PX being approached by individuals asking if President Obama was going to take away their TRICARE and their veterans benefits. Nothing could be further from the truth. In fact, we are going to be strengthening veterans benefits and TRICARE under the great leadership of the VA Secretary, Eric Shinseki.

So let the message be clear. Before all the fear-mongering, and before all the misleading information begins, if you are serving our country, if you are wearing the uniform of our Nation, your health care will be protected and strengthened under President Obama's health care reform effort.
